Comprehending Disability Scooters
Disability scooters are electric cars created to help people with mobility disabilities. These scooters are available in various shapes and sizes, making it much easier for users to navigate through indoor and outside environments.
Kinds Of Disability Scooters
When considering a disability scooter, it is necessary to comprehend the different types offered in the market:
TypeDescriptionAdvantages3-Wheel ScootersSuitable for indoor usage due to their tight turning radius.Simpler to steer in small areas.4-Wheel ScootersOffer much better stability, safety, and improved outdoor efficiency.Appropriate for unequal surface areas and longer ranges.Durable ScootersDeveloped for bigger people, these scooters can manage more weight and deal improved durability.Increased weight capability and robust features.Folding ScootersCompact and quickly collapsible, making them ideal for travel.Portable, lightweight, and easy to store.All-Terrain ScootersGeared up for a variety of surfaces, from rough terrain to pavement.Suitable for outdoor activity and experience.Benefits of Using Disability Scooters

Picking the best mobility scooter includes a number of factors to consider:
Weight Capacity: Ensure the scooter can safely support the user's weight.Range: Consider how far the scooter can take a trip on a complete charge, catering to the user's requirements.Seat Comfort: Look for an ergonomic seat that supplies correct support, specifically for longer journeys.Portability: If taking a trip frequently, consider a folding scooter for ease of transportation.Terrain: Choose a scooter created for the type of environment you'll be using it in-- whether it's smooth walkways or rugged terrains.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How much do disability scooters cost?
The cost of disability scooters differs considerably based on features, type, and brand name. Usually, rates can vary from ₤ 800 to over ₤ 3,000.
2. Do I need a prescription to buy a mobility scooter?
A prescription is not generally needed for purchasing a mobility scooter, but it may be needed for insurance protection.
3. Can I utilize a disability scooter without a chauffeur's license?
Yes, individuals can run mobility scooters without a chauffeur's license, as they are not classified as motor automobiles.
4. How fast can disability scooters go?
Many mobility scooters have a speed range of 4 to 8 miles per hour, depending on the model.
5. Can I take my scooter on public transport?
Lots of mass transit services accommodate mobility scooters, but contacting the specific transportation authority for regulations and accessibility is a good idea.
